- Hiếu ĐứcJul 02, 2025 · 7 months agoThe gold death cross pattern refers to a technical analysis indicator in the financial market, specifically in the gold market. It occurs when the 50-day moving average crosses below the 200-day moving average. This pattern is often seen as a bearish signal, indicating a potential downward trend in the price of gold. However, the direct impact of this pattern on digital currencies is not well-established. While some traders may use gold as a safe-haven asset and sell off their digital currencies during a gold death cross, it is important to note that the relationship between gold and digital currencies is complex and influenced by various factors.
- HsungjinMay 04, 2021 · 5 years agoThe gold death cross pattern is a widely followed indicator in the financial markets, but its impact on digital currencies is not straightforward. Digital currencies, such as Bitcoin and Ethereum, have their own unique drivers of price movement, including market sentiment, technological developments, and regulatory news. While there may be some correlation between gold and digital currencies during periods of market uncertainty, it is important to consider the broader market dynamics and not rely solely on the gold death cross pattern to predict digital currency prices.
